The invention relates to the microbiological industry and can be used to obtain feed biomass, as well as in the medical, food and other industries. The aim of the invention is to increase the biomass yield, improve the quality of the finished product, as well as reduce the cost of the process. The method consists in that the yeast is grown under aeration conditions in an aqueous nutrient medium containing purified liquid paraffins and mineral sources of nitrogen, phosphorus, potassium, magnesium, trace elements as a carbon source, and sodium sulphate (0 , 0005 - 0.001%) and the suspension of mycelium of higher fungi Polyporus, Coprinus, etc., obtained by deep cultivation, which under aeration conditions is mixed with a solution of trace elements (ferrous acid salts of iron, zinc, manganese) at pH 2.0-4.0 give to the fermentation of yeast in an amount of 0.005 - 0.000005% of the duct. 3 tab. |
